The Kardashev Scale and SpaceX's Aspirations

The Kardashev scale is a method of measuring a civilization's level of technological advancement based on the amount of energy it is able to harness. A Type II civilization can harness the power of its star, and SpaceX's plan to launch these satellites is a bold first step in that direction.
